About Gladden Boxing Club

Gladden Boxing Club, located in Gainesville, Florida, is dedicated to providing a secure and supportive environment for individuals to learn and excel in the art of boxing. With a strong emphasis on teamwork, sportsmanship, and fair play, the gym offers professional training overseen by experienced trainers, all focused on fostering holistic improvement encompassing mental, spiritual, and physical well-being.

The gym operates at two convenient locations within Gainesville: 4333 Northwest 6th Street and 2318 Northeast Waldo Road. These locations ensure accessibility for residents throughout the city, making it easier for individuals to pursue their boxing goals. The Northeast Waldo Road address places the gym within close proximity to various residential areas and commercial centers, allowing for easy access by car or public transportation.

Gladden Boxing Club provides a comprehensive range of training programs designed to cater to all skill levels, from beginners to experienced boxers. Group classes are a cornerstone of the gym's offerings, incorporating a diverse array of exercises to develop well-rounded athletes. These classes seamlessly integrate plyometric, aerobic, anaerobic, and strength training techniques alongside fundamental boxing skills.

Training methods at Gladden Boxing Club are diverse and designed to build a strong foundation in boxing while enhancing overall fitness. Cardio drills are incorporated to improve endurance and cardiovascular health, while strength exercises build power and muscle mass. Boxing techniques, such as heavy bag work and shadow boxing, are emphasized to refine technique, footwork, and striking ability.

New students are required to arrive 15 minutes prior to their first class to complete necessary paperwork and sign a waiver, ensuring they are properly registered and informed about the gym's policies and procedures.

Beyond group classes, Gladden Boxing Club offers private and semi-private training sessions. These personalized sessions provide focused instruction on technique and form, allowing individuals to receive tailored guidance from experienced trainers. Semi-private sessions accommodate up to four individuals, providing a more intimate and collaborative training experience.

For added convenience, semi-private sessions can be held at the gym or at a chosen location, offering flexibility to suit individual preferences and schedules. Mobile training is also available for an additional fee, bringing the expertise of Gladden Boxing Club's trainers directly to clients.

Recognizing the importance of youth development, Gladden Boxing Club offers specialized kids classes held on Mondays, Wednesdays, and Fridays at 5 PM. These classes are designed to instill discipline, respect, and essential boxing skills in young athletes. The program provides a structured environment for kids to learn the fundamentals of boxing while developing valuable life skills.

The kids membership costs $95 per month, providing access to these specialized training sessions. This investment supports the development of young athletes and helps them build confidence, discipline, and a lifelong love for the sport of boxing.

Gladden Boxing Club offers various membership options to cater to diverse needs and budgets. An unlimited monthly membership is available for $140, providing unrestricted access to all group classes and open gym sessions. A discounted rate of $60 is offered to parents working out with their children, encouraging family involvement and promoting a healthy lifestyle.

For individuals who prefer a more flexible training schedule, drop-in classes are available at $25 per session. This option allows individuals to participate in classes without committing to a full membership, providing an opportunity to experience the gym's training environment and instruction.

Open gym access is available for $60, allowing members to utilize the gym's facilities and equipment outside of scheduled classes. This option is ideal for individuals who prefer to train independently or supplement their group class participation with additional workouts.

Required equipment for training at Gladden Boxing Club includes bag gloves, hand wraps, a jump rope, a squirt bottle, and a mouth guard. These items are essential for ensuring safety, hygiene, and optimal performance during training sessions.
